Unprecedented glacial floods in Juneau destroy at least 2 houses

In Juneau, Alaska, a glacial flood swept at least two houses into the raging river. Several other homes were damaged.

Here & Now‘s Peter O’Dowd hears from Robert Barr, Juneau’s Deputy City Manager.
